W Tree is a remote community in Victoria, with postcode 3885. It lies roughly 294 km from Melbourne, classified by the ABS as remote Australia. The area is administered by East Gippsland.

According to the 2021 Census, W Tree has a population of 47 with a median age of 63. The median weekly household income is $725, below the VIC average. The unemployment rate is 27.8%, higher than the VIC average.

Housing in W Tree includes a median weekly rent of $50, median monthly mortgage repayment of $750, with 25 total dwellings. Housing costs in the area sit below the VIC average. Owner-occupied dwellings (owned or mortgaged) make up 100.0% of housing.

On the SEIFA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, W Tree scores in decile 3 out of 10, which is below the national average.

W Tree is part of the Gippsland - East statistical area in Victoria.
